Friday Five: Favorite Keyboard Shortcuts

  1. CTRL-W (Firefox)
    Closes an open tab.
  2. CTRL-S (almost every Microsoft product)
    Saves.
  3. CTRL-SHIFT+arrow, SHIFT-END, & SHIFT-HOME (almost every text editor)
    Highlights (selects) a word and / or line of text.
  4. ALT-F4 (Windows)
    Closes the current window.
  5. ALT-SPACEBAR-X (Windows)
    Maximizes the current window.
